Italy Tax Information

22% IVA (standard)

IVA is 22% standard, 10% reduced, 5% and 4% super-reduced. Electronic invoicing mandatory.

Invoice Requirements in Italy

Partita IVA
Codice Fiscale
Client SDI code
Invoice number
IVA breakdown
Total

How should wedding planners price services?

Flat fee, percentage of budget (10-20%), or hourly. Package pricing is common.

What should wedding planning invoices include?

Package name, services included, payment schedule, and wedding date/venue.

Is electronic invoicing mandatory?

Yes, fatturazione elettronica via SDI is mandatory for B2B and B2G.
